A Category 6 (Cat6) LAN cable is a standardized twisted pair cable used specifically for Ethernet and other network physical layers. It is an essential component in modern networking, designed to facilitate high-speed data transfer and reliable connectivity in home, office, and industrial environments.

Construction
Cat6 cables adhere to the specifications defined in the TIA/EIA-568-B.2-1 standard. They are an improvement over the older Category 5 and Category 5e (Cat5/Cat5e) cables, providing enhanced performance and reduced crosstalk. The construction of a Cat6 cable includes four twisted pairs of copper wires, typically made of solid or stranded 23-gauge (AWG) copper. Each pair is twisted at varying intervals to minimize electromagnetic interference (EMI) and crosstalk from adjacent pairs or external sources. The cable jacket is made from PVC or LSZH, chosen based on fire resistance and environmental requirements.
Performance
Cat6 cables support data transfer rates of up to 1 Gigabit per second (Gbps) at a maximum bandwidth of 250 MHz over distances up to 100 meters (328 feet). They can also support 10 Gigabit Ethernet (10GBASE-T) but only over shorter distances up to 55 meters (180 feet). They offer improved crosstalk specifications, including NEXT, FEXT, and AXT, critical for signal integrity.
Applications
Cat6 cables are versatile and can be used for Ethernet networking, VoIP, video conferencing, surveillance systems, and home automation. Their backward compatibility with Cat5 and Cat5e standards allows for easy integration into existing networks.
Product Manufacturing Process
According to authoritative sources, the manufacturing process of Cat6 cables involves the following steps:
- Wire Drawing: Copper wires are drawn to the precise diameter required for Cat6 specifications.
- Twisting: The copper wires are twisted into pairs to cancel out electromagnetic interference.
- Insulation: Each twisted pair is insulated with high-quality material to prevent signal degradation.
- Jacket Application: The insulated pairs are combined and covered with a protective PVC or LSZH jacket.
- Testing: Finished cables undergo rigorous testing to ensure compliance with industry standards and performance metrics.
